Costa Coffee
We did not find results for: boston tea party.
Check spelling or type a new query.
We did not find results for: boston tea party.
Check spelling or type a new query.
British family-owned independent café group
Boston Tea Party is a British family-owned independent café group headquartered at its first café in Park Street, Bristol, which was opened in 1995. The business has 22 cafés, predominantly in South West England. Wikipedia